Output 8a6f86e170ba6d9485a24bb96fd151bc9fd25145e54892fe33da894aaa7dbec7:0

value
533091
script pubkey
OP_0 OP_PUSHBYTES_20 7630989eb51ade50b799f7c9381d77df423d9abe
address
bc1qwccf3844rt09pdue7lyns8thmaprmx47w7a8mf
transaction
8a6f86e170ba6d9485a24bb96fd151bc9fd25145e54892fe33da894aaa7dbec7
confirmations
144009
spent
true